Double joint couplings

Corrosion proof HKD metal multiple disc couplings compensate a parallel misalignment up to ±0.5 mm and an axial misalignment up to ±1 mm as well as extending the service life of encoders in the process. Double joint couplings are available with different hub lengths and bore diameters in addition to isolated coupling versions for attachments where the risk of shaft currents is a concern.

Technical Data

 

Product usage
  • Compensate axial misalignment
  • Compensate parallel misalignment
  • Isolate against existing bearing/shaft currents
Coupling specification
  • HKD 5…: Stainless steel coupling
  • HKDI 5…: Stainless steel coupling with plastic screws (electrically isolated)
Bore drive side Max. Ø 22 mm with keyway or clamp
Bore encoder side Max. Ø 22 mm with keyway or clamp
Outer diameter Ø 54 mm
Total length 66 – 120 mm
Mounting accuracy Radial misalignment: up to ±0.5 mm / axial misalignment: up to ±1 mm
Maximum rotation 4000 rpm
Temperature range
  • HKD 5…: -50 °C to +120 °C
  • HKDI 5…: -40 °C to +110 °C
Shock resistance Briefly 50 g
Vibration resistance Briefly 10 g
Insulated against currents
  • HKD 5…: No
  • HKDI 5…: Yes
Mechanical options
  • Isolation against bearing/shaft currents (type HKSI)
  • Attachment to larger shaft diameters possible with adapter shaft
